百度智能小程序的现状怎么样?
百度智能小程序现状良好,正持续发展壮大。具体表现如下:跨平台运行:百度智能小程序不仅能在百度App上运行,还能在百度贴吧、58同城等开源联盟合作伙伴的平台中运行,实现了“一次开发多端可运行”的功能,打破了单一平台的限制。开放性和智能化:相较于传统的小程序开发模式,百度智能小程序更注重开放性和智能化。
从用户留存与增长数据上看,百度APP日活用户量从2016年底的起步状态,到2019年6月的88亿,再到2025年6月的28亿,直至2025年6月的77亿,显示出了稳健的增长趋势。智能小程序的月活用户在2016年底到2019年6月期间也实现了49%的环比增长,体现出技术与功能的优化对用户留存的积极影响。
百度小程序不仅支持通过搜索触达,还可以通过百度系产品和所有浏览器访问。未来甚至可能在智能家居产品上运行,有助于开发者扩大用户群体,实现流量吸纳和用户留存。用户体验优化:百度小程序的加载速度更快,提供了更佳的用户体验。
百度小程序功能 智能化搜索:百度小程序深度整合了百度搜索功能,使得用户在小程序内部就能享受到便捷的搜索体验,快速找到所需信息。丰富的组件库:提供了多种UI组件,开发者可以根据需求进行自定义开发,满足多样化的应用需求,提升用户体验。
流量支持:百度智能小程序在流量方面给予开发者很大的支持,这意味着开发者的小程序能够获得更多的曝光机会和用户访问。用户体验优化:百度智能小程序将用户体验作为核心进行了优化,确保用户在使用小程序时能够获得流畅、便捷的体验。
适合小程序快速开发的10个开源UI库
1、以下是适合小程序快速开发的10个开源UI库:uniui:简介:DCloud提供的跨端UI库,基于Vue组件和flex布局,实现无dom的跨全端UI框架。特点:支持多种平台,包括小程序。uView UI:简介:uniapp生态专用的UI框架。
2、uView UI:uni-app生态专用的UI框架,支持iOS、Android、H5以及微信/支付宝/百度等小程序平台。vant-weapp:轻量可靠的移动端组件库,提供Vue Vue 微信小程序版本,还有React和支付宝小程序版本。iview-weapp:丰富的微信小程序UI组件库,但目前已不再更新。
3、简介:Vant Weapp是一个轻量、可靠的移动端组件库,专为微信小程序设计。特点:提供了丰富的UI组件,如按钮、对话框、列表等,方便开发者快速搭建小程序界面。图片展示:Github链接:https://github.com/vant-ui/vant-weapp iView Weapp 简介:iView Weapp是一套高质量的微信小程序UI组件库。
【经验分享】详解三类移动端跨平台方案!
1、小程序跨平台方案核心特点:统一开发技术栈:使用一套代码基于小程序框架构建应用,并在不同平台上运行。提供原生能力访问接口:如FinClip等方案,提供丰富的原生能力访问接口。主流方案:微信小程序:基于Vue.js开发,支持微信客户端运行,提供原生组件和API。
2、首先是Web天然跨平台方案,包括Web App、PWA(Progressive Web Apps)、Hybrid App、PHA(Progress Hybrid App)等。Web App基于浏览器内核,通过在移动应用中嵌入WebView组件,允许开发者使用HTML、CSS和JavaScript构建应用界面和逻辑。
3、在移动开发中,uniapp、flutter和react-native是常见的跨平台解决方案。uniapp基于vue技术,其初衷是简化开发,适合快速原型和小程序开发,但底层API支持不足且与小程序有紧密绑定。虽然提供了跨平台便利,但渲染效率和复杂场景支持上不如react-native和flutter。
4、Realm是一个面向移动端的跨平台数据库解决方案,具备简便上手、强大性能、丰富功能且持续更新的特点。以下是关于Realm的详细介绍:多语言支持:Realm支持Java、JS、.NET、Swift、OC等多种语言,几乎覆盖了所有移动端开发场景,使得开发者能够在不同平台上使用统一的数据库解决方案。
5、KMM与Kotlin Native(KN)有联系,但专注于移动端开发,其iOS实现依赖于Kotlin Native,生成Framework库供Objective-C、Swift调用。KMM的核心理念是结合跨平台与原生开发,提升开发效率与代码复用率。随着实践案例的积累,KMM在国内也开始得到应用,例如在携程机票App的跨端生产实践中取得了不错的反响。
6、FinClip则以凡泰极客的小程序容器技术著称,它不仅兼容移动端小程序开发,还支持在Windows、Mac、Linux等桌面平台运行,并提供后台管理系统,帮助开发者在跨平台环境中实现技术和业务的双赢。最后是Flutter,由Google开发,起初专为移动应用设计,但随着Flutter Desktop的发布,也进入了桌面开发领域。
uni-app跨端开发H5、小程序、IOS、Android(二):开发工具HBuilderX使用...
进阶快捷键:如Alt+d定位代码,Ctrl+Alt+左键切换定义,提升开发效率。插件支持:HBuilderX支持语法校验、项目管理等插件,可根据需求进行扩展。总结:HBuilderX以其易用性、高效性和丰富的功能,成为uniapp跨端开发的首选工具。通过掌握上述使用技巧,可以显著提升开发效率和代码质量。
探索uni-app开发的利器:HBuilderX实战揭秘 在uni-app的开发世界中,HBuilderX凭借其国产的身份和官方的全力支持,逐渐崭露头角。与VSCode和webStorm等前端大腕相比,HBuilderX以其卓越的速度和本地化优势,成为初学者的理想选择。本文将深入解析HBuilderX的使用技巧,带你领略其独特的魅力。
uniapp可以适应多个平台开发,你会发现在HBuilderX上的内置浏览器上调接口,没问题;在小程序中,也没问题;连接手机联调也没问题;当后台设置允许跨域之后,前端h5需要进行设置反向代理才能解决这个问题。hbuilder运行uniapp没反应:检查微信开发者工具中是否开启服务端口号。
如果可以打通Flutter和Taro...
1、如果可以打通Flutter和Taro,可以实现以下目标:实现小程序作为APP Clip:将Flutter应用的功能通过Taro框架编译到小程序中,使小程序能够承担APP Clip的角色,从而提高APP的增长效率。降低增长成本:通过打通Flutter和Taro,可以复用适配方案,减少开发成本。
2、如果可以打通Flutter和Taro:这将为开发者提供一个强大的跨平台解决方案,使得用Flutter开发的应用能够更灵活地适配到Taro框架中,进而提升应用程序的增长效率和用户体验。具体优势包括:增强跨平台能力:Flutter以其强大的跨平台能力著称,而Taro则是小程序跨端的首选框架。
3、如果Flutter可以复用适配方案到编译的小程序上,我们可以获得一个承担APP Clip角色的小程序应用。要实现Flutter和Taro的打通,需要选择一个小程序跨端框架。Taro是小程序跨端的可靠选择,具有完善的重构和社区治理。实现Flutter的Taro引擎,需要遵循Flutter提供的文档进行开发。
4、设想如果能利用Flutter开发的小程序适配到Taro框架,那么Flutter应用就可以扮演APP Clip的角色,解决上述问题。Taro作为目前小程序跨端的首选框架,其重构后的稳定性使其成为与其他框架对接的最佳选择。尽管已有社区尝试,但直接将Flutter与Taro引擎结合面临挑战,可能需要重新设计和适配。
